What is the cheapest Medina to Indonesia flight route?

Data is based on round-trip flight searches on KAYAK over the past month.

The cheapest ticket to Indonesia from Medina found in the last 72 hours was to Jakarta, at 1,441 ﷼ round-trip. The most popular route is from Medina (MED) to Jakarta Soekarno-Hatta Intl Airport (CGK), and the cheapest round-trip airline ticket found on this route in the last 72 hours was 1,441 ﷼.

What is the cheapest time of day to fly to Indonesia?

The average price for all round-trip flights from Medina to Indonesia depending on the time of departure, clicked by users on KAYAK in the last 2 weeks.

The cheapest time of day to fly to Indonesia is generally in the evening, when round-trip flights cost 2,379 ﷼ on average. Morning departures are around 64% more expensive than evening flights, on average. The most expensive time of day to fly to Indonesia is generally in the morning, which is peak travel time and where the average cost of a ticket is 3,895 ﷼.

Can I save money by flying with a layover from Medina to Indonesia?

The average round-trip price for all non-stop flights, flights with one layover, and flights with two layovers for the route found by users searching on KAYAK in the last 2 weeks.

No, with an average price for the route of 2,840 ﷼, prices are generally cheapest when you fly direct.

What is the cheapest month to fly from Medina to Indonesia?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Medina to Indonesia,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Medina to Indonesia is November, when tickets cost 2,201 ﷼ (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are July and August, when the average cost of round-trip tickets is 3,649 ﷼ and 3,177 ﷼ respectively.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Medina to Indonesia?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from Medina to Indonesia,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below average price on the flight from Medina to Indonesia, you should book around 1 week before departure.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 19 weeks before departure.
